1. Understanding Seasonal Promotions in Eyewear Shopping
What Are Seasonal Promotions?
Seasonal promotions refer to special sales or bundled offers retail stores and online shops launch periodically throughout the year—often aligned with holidays, weather changes, or clearance strategies. For eyewear, major sale windows commonly fall around spring and fall when consumers prep for sun-intensive months or winter sports seasons.
Why Are Seasonal Deals the Best Time to Shop?
Brands and retailers seek to move inventory and catch shoppers’ attention, which means discounts are often steep, sometimes exceeding 50% off MSRP. Unlike clearance sales that may have limited options, seasonal promotions typically maintain a wide assortment, including new releases with full feature sets, so you don't sacrifice functionality or quality. 2. Types of Eyewear Deals and How to Use Them Wisely
Percentage Discounts vs Fixed-Price Cuts
Understanding the difference matters. Percentage-based deals (e.g., 30% off) can be great on premium products but may not always translate to the best absolute value if the original price is marked up. Fixed-price discounts (e.g., $50 off) can be ideal for entry-level or mid-tier eyewear. Analyze unit prices and compare across styles within the promotion.
Bundles and Multi-Packs Explained
Bundles often package goggles with bonus accessories like hard cases, lens wipes, or interchangeable lenses. This enhances value, especially for sports goggles where lens swapping is crucial for varying light conditions. 8. Avoiding Common Pitfalls When Shopping Eyewear Deals
Beware of Overpromised Specs
Discounts sometimes attract misleading claims about lens features like “100% UV protection” or “anti-fog.” Always cross-verify specs with trusted sources or customer reviews to avoid disappointment. Our guide on Lens Technology provides cheat sheets on legitimate standards.
Check For Hidden Costs
Shipping fees, restocking charges on returns, or mandatory bundle purchases can diminish an apparent deal’s value. Read fine print carefully and use price calculators to assess full cost.
Don’t Ignore Fit and Comfort

Frequently Asked Questions
1. When is the best time of year to find discounts on eyewear?
Spring and fall seasons often feature the largest sales due to inventory changes and weather-related gear updates. Major holidays also bring flash sales.
2. Are discounted eyewear products less durable?
Not necessarily. Seasonal deals often include current models with full warranties. However, always check product specs and warranty to be sure.
3. Can I trust coupons from third-party websites?
Exercise caution and prefer coupons from official brand newsletters or verified deal aggregators to avoid scams.
4. How do I know if a budget pair of sunglasses has adequate UV protection?
Look for labels stating UV400 protection or 100% UVA and UVB blocking. Our Lens Technology Guide helps decode brand claims.
